Peace of Mind Holistic Expo Brings Wellness to Lawrenceville

Dec 01, 2024 06:00AM ● By Staff

Sara and Nancy Hartman at the June 2024 Expo

The Peace of Mind Holistic Expo, an immersive weekend featuring more than 80 vendors of holistic products and services, as well as speakers, workshops, and demonstrations, will take place at the Gwinnett County Fairgrounds in Lawrenceville on December 14 and 15. Organized by mother and daughter duo Nancy and Sara Hartman, the event marks second show in Atlanta and their 25th overall. Attendees will enjoy a range of offerings aimed at nurturing body, mind and spirit, including free lectures, a 32-foot walkable labyrinth for meditation and a kids’ corner.

The Hartmans, who have been hosting holistic expos for more than 11 years, emphasize the expo’s goal: “We want visitors to gain knowledge they can take with and refer back to, long after the event... potentially changing the way they experience life.”

Lecture topics throughout the weekend include Sound Healing for Beginners, Connecting with Your Higher Self Through Reiki and Writing, Essential Oil Basics and Mediumship as Closure for the Living.

Aligning with the holiday season, vendors will provide gift cards and wellness gifts for loved ones. Food trucks and tents will be on-site to support a full-day experience for attendees.

Regular admission is $10 per day. Tickets to Saturday’s VIP psychic gallery with clairvoyant and psychic medium Deb Strait are $45.
